Course Objectives: | The course introduces fundamental topics in statistics and implements its applications to industrial, medical, financial, energy and similar type very large-size datasets to infer meaninful statistical results. The course is for gradute students with no significant background on this subject. Implementations will be performed on the open source statistical software R. Introduction to R programming will be given. |
The students who have succeeded in this course; I. Identify basic terms in statistics. II. Gain ability to use and apply basic methods and programming tools used in statistics over various engineering disciplines. III. Ability to explore data and its relationships. IV. Ability to perform hypothesis testing for statistical problems. V. Perform statistical inference over statistical data. |
Topics include: Introduction to R programming, Sampling, Data Exploration, Exploring Relationships, Probability, Random Variables and Probability Distributions, Estimation, Hypothesis Testing, Statistical Inference, Multiple Testing Correction, ANOVA, Analysis of Categorical Variables, Regression Analysis, Bayesian Analysis, Survival Analysis, Over Representation Analysis, Meta Analysis. |
